Grammy-winning singer The Weeknd has dropped the teaser for his upcoming immersive music special, "The Weeknd X Dawn FM Experience."

The singer, whose real name is Abel Tesfaye, stars in the clip as an older version of himself replete with gray hair and a thick white beard. He wanders through the night and stumbles upon a warehouse that plays his music. Once inside, he gets blinded by a light and collapses on the floor. The screen then goes black then the music special's title and premiere date flash on the screen.

"The Weeknd X Dawn FM Experience," which is premiering exclusively on Prime Video on Saturday, will mark the new era of the singer, according to Entertainment Tonight.

"I'm ecstatic to partner with Amazon to premiere the most elaborate live TV special I've ever done. Welcome to the next phase of 'Dawn FM' — a purgatory otherworld where live performance, theater, and performance art collide for a night out at the club," The Weeknd said in a statement, as per the outlet.

The music special's premiere is taking place only weeks after the launch of The Weeknd's critically acclaimed album "Dawn FM," which took place on Jan. 7.

It can be recalled that on the day of the album's release, the 32-year-old musician hosted a livestream dubbed "103.5 Dawn FM" on Amazon Music's Twitch channel as well as on the Amazon Music app. The event celebrated his new major release following the success of his 2020 album "After Hours," which carried the hits "Save Your Tears," "Heartless" and "Blinding Lights."

Jennifer Salke, head of Amazon Studios, described the "Dawn FM" as "a masterful display of The Weeknd's artistic vision and creative genius," according to Entertainment Tonight.

"We are so proud to work with Abel and XO Records to collaborate across Amazon and share this stunning, brilliant, and immersive visual experience with our global customers," the outlet quoted Salke as saying. "With 'The Weeknd x The Dawn FM' Experience, Prime Video and Amazon Music continue to be destinations where artists can present their most ambitious projects without limits or bounds."

"The Weeknd X Dawn FM Experience" is directed by The Weeknd himself, alongside La Mar C. Taylor and Micah Bickham. XO Records and Contrast Films serve as its producers while Taylor, Jordy Wax and Ed Walker are the executive producers of the project.

Besides watching the music special on Prime Video, fans will also be able to stream music from "The Weeknd x The Dawn FM Experience" as an eight-track live EP exclusively on Amazon Music.
